B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CZTY COUNCIL 01' THE CITY 01' LA PORTE:
Section 1.
The City of La Porte (hereinafter "City") and
Southern Pacific Transportation Company, a Delaware corporation
(hereinafter liS. P. ") are currently in negotiations for an Agreement
concerning S.P.'s 219 acre tract in the City of La Porte. A true
and correct copy of a discussion draft of said Agreement is
attached to this Resolution as Exhibit "A" , incorporated by
reference herein, and made a part hereof for all purposes.
section 2. The City Council of the City of La Porte, by the
passage of this Resolution, expresses its policy and the sense of
the City Council, that an ordinance approving the final version of
an Agreement in substantially the form of the discussion draft of
Agreement attached hereto as Exhibit "A", incorporated by reference
herein, and made a part hereof for all purposes, shall be passed
and approved by the City Council of the City of La Porte upon
completion of negotiations between representatives of City and
S.P., of a final version of said Agreement, and completion of
survey and supporting documentation.
